Introduction to AI in Surgery
Artificial Intelligence (AI) plays a transformative role in healthcare, especially in emergency surgery. These advanced technologies can significantly improve diagnostic accuracy and clinical outcomes. Recent studies highlight how AI-driven applications are changing the landscape of surgical practices.
AI systems analyze vast amounts of data quickly, identifying patterns that human eyes might miss. This capability enables surgeons to make informed decisions rapidly, ultimately leading to better patient care. The integration of machine learning algorithms further enhances this process by allowing continuous learning from new data, improving performance over time.
Impact on Clinical Outcomes
Research indicates that AI and machine learning applications can reduce surgical errors and improve recovery times. Surgeons equipped with AI tools can optimize their approaches, ensuring that patients receive the most effective treatments available. As the field evolves, the potential for AI to revolutionize emergency surgery becomes increasingly evident.
